WebBowmans Beach (Sanibel Island) - *$5/hour. Gulf Side City Park (Sanibel Island) - *$5/hour. Alison Hagerup Beach Park (Captiva Island) - * 1 hour - $15, 2 hours - $25, all day (dawn to dusk) - $40. Turner Beach (Captiva Island) - *$5/hour.
